1. Avoid the feed inlet; firstly, one of the installation requirements is to stay away from the feed inlet. Because. During the injection of the material, reflection signals with amplitudes greater than those of normal measurements are generated. The false echo signals have much higher echoes, and these false echoes can have a significant impact on the measurements taken by radar level gauges. Therefore, try to avoid the feed inlet during installation. Additionally, such shading and rainproofing facilities should be used appropriately when installing them outdoors. As shown in Figure ①, this is incorrect: Do not install the gauge above the material inlet flow; cables or rods should be kept away from the material inlet. Keep away from the mixer: In containers equipped with mixers, it is essential to make sure that the radar level gauge is installed away from the mixer. The fan blades that avoid the mixer generate irregular false signals during mixing. This false signal generates false echoes, which have a significant impact on the measurements taken by radar level gauges. This effect is particularly severe when measuring substances with relatively low dielectric constants, or when the presence of a stirrer exacerbates the issue; therefore, it is essential to make sure that the installation location is away from the blades of the stirrer. https://bbs.hcbbs.com/forum.php?mod=image&aid=2307285&size=300x300&key=35f49ceebad4e78f&nocache=yes&type=fixnone3. It is necessary to ensure that the radar antenna is properly positioned, this applies to conventional contactless radars, whether they use rod antennas or horn antennas. We all need to ensure that this antenna extends at least inside the tank; in other words, its length must be at least 10 mm greater than that of the pipe connection. Only by ensuring that the antenna extends deep into the tank can we minimize the likelihood of receiving false signals. https://bbs.hcbbs.com/forum.php?mod=image&aid=2307286&size=300x300&key=7d419ee8c6a666bc&nocache=yes&type=fixnone4. Make sure that the waveguide (cable) does not touch the bottom of the tank; when it does, strong false echo signals are generated as well. So, at least a distance of 1-5 cm from the bottom of the tank is required. Of course, this results in a blind area of 1-5 cm at the bottom; in other words, the closer the distance to the bottom of the tank, the smaller the blind area there. Remember, the waveguide must not come into contact with the bottom of the tank. https://bbs.hcbbs.com/forum.php?mod=image&aid=2307287&size=300x300&key=783c341e49e7a2e2&nocache=yes&type=fixnone5. The installation location of the conical tank: For this type of conical tank, if its top is flat, it is possible to install the instrument right in the center of the top, so as to ensure continuous measurement down to the very bottom of the conical tank. https://bbs.hcbbs.com/forum.php?mod=image&aid=2307289&size=300x300&key=8c4f90003664d29b&nocache=yes&type=fixnone7. When measuring solid piles, the installation location of the solid material bin takes into account the fact that the pile itself creates a surface. Therefore, when selecting a radar level gauge, it is essential to choose one equipped with a universal flange. Adjust the universal flange to further fine-tune the angle of the radar antenna, aiming to align it with the opposite surface of the material pile. This ensures the accuracy of the measurements for this material pile. https://bbs.hcbbs.com/forum.php?mod=image&aid=2307290&size=300x300&key=d59c348551de3a89&nocache=yes&type=fixnone
